I have Consumer Cellular and the service seems as good as ATT at half the price, $25 a month for unlimited talk and text with 500mb of data, you can get 3 gigs for $30, or 10 gigs for $40 a month but I don't need it. That is the single line price, they don't require you to have four lines to get a deal, plus when I signed up they gave a month free and a $10 credit for the sim card I had to buy.
 
Check the coverage maps where you live and be traveling. When my Mom was alive at the assisted living I had Consumer Cellular. I was first to be called in case of an emergency. It worked O.K. at my house in the city but driving 20 to work and at work it became zero coverage. I know they are part of AT&T and they were working and completed work on our county radio towers. Numerous calls to C.C. and asking them to have a technician check for signal problems got no where. So after almost a year of no service I quit them. Plus the coverage map was wrong. Ask people that are in your area whom they have. I switched to Selectel Wireless which is part of Verizon for 46 a month for $30 plus alittle over $2 in taxes. That has been almost four years now and I laugh every time I see a C.C. commercial on how good their customer service is. The difference between the two was $5 more.

I use Mint. If you already have a phone they are a good deal. They piggy-back off of T-Mobile. I get 8G of data a month, unlimited text and calls. If I use all of the data I still can use the internet, it's just slower. I can still get on this site with no data, but I can't watch videos.
I just paid $262.96 for a years worth of service.
